JAVA如何导入运行
首先,我们必须明确一点,导入和运行Java是两个不同的过程。导入JAVA主要是将现有的Java类、包或库导入到你的项目中,而运行Java是指在JVM(Java虚拟机)中执行Java程序。下面,我们将详细解释这两个过程。
一、JAVA如何导入
Java导入的主要目的是为了让我们的代码可以使用其他的Java类或者包。这样,我们就可以重用别人已经编写好的代码,而不需要我们自己从头开始编写。在Java中,我们通过import关键字来完成导入的操作。
1.导入单个类
如果你想导入某个特定的类,你可以使用以下的语法:
import packageName.className;
例如,如果你想导入Java的ArrayList类,你可以这样写:
import java.util.ArrayList;
2.导入整个包
如果你想导入一个包中的所有类,你可以使用星号(*)作为通配符:
import packageName.*;
例如,如果你想导入Java的util包中的所有类,你可以这样写:
import java.util.*;
注意:虽然使用通配符可以方便地导入所有类,但这可能会导致你的代码中出现不必要的类。因此,如果你只需要包中的某几个类,最好只导入这些类。
二、JAVA如何运行
在Java中,运行程序需要三个步骤:编写代码、编译代码和运行代码。以下是详细的步骤:
1.编写代码
首先,你需要使用文本编辑器(如Notepad++,Sublime Text,等)或IDE(如Eclipse,IntelliJ IDEA,等)编写Java代码。以下是一个简单的Java程序:
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, World!");
}
}
2.编译代码
然后,你需要使用Java编译器(javac)来编译你的代码。编译的过程会将你的Java代码转换为字节码(.class文件),这是可以被JVM执行的代码。
打开命令行,然后导航到你的Java代码所在的目录。然后,运行以下命令来编译你的代码:
javac HelloWorld.java
如果你的代码没有错误,这个命令不会有任何输出。但是,它会在你的目录中生成一个HelloWorld.class文件。
3.运行代码
最后,你可以使用Java命令来运行你的程序。以下是运行Java程序的命令:
java HelloWorld
这个命令会在你的命令行中输出"Hello, World!",这是你的程序的输出。
总结,Java的导入和运行是Java开发过程中的两个重要环节。导入使我们可以重用别人的代码,而运行则是让我们的代码在JVM中执行。理解这两个过程,可以帮助我们更好地编写和运行Java代码。
相关问答FAQs:
如何在Java中导入并运行代码?
问题1:如何在Java中导入外部类库?
答:要在Java中导入外部类库,可以使用import关键字。首先,确保已将外部类库的jar文件添加到项目的类路径中。然后,在代码中使用import语句引入需要使用的类。例如,如果要导入一个名为"example"的外部类库中的类"ExampleClass",可以在代码中添加import example.ExampleClass;语句。
问题2:如何在Java中运行代码?
答:要在Java中运行代码,需要编写一个包含main方法的类。在main方法中,编写要执行的代码逻辑。然后,使用javac命令将Java源文件编译为字节码文件(.class文件),并使用java命令运行字节码文件。例如,假设要运行名为"ExampleClass"的Java类,可以使用以下命令:
javac ExampleClass.java
java ExampleClass
问题3:如何在Java中导入并使用第三方库?
答:要在Java中导入并使用第三方库,首先需要下载并获得该库的jar文件。然后,将jar文件添加到项目的类路径中。接下来,在代码中使用import语句引入需要使用的类。例如,如果要导入一个名为"library"的第三方库中的类"LibraryClass",可以在代码中添加import library.LibraryClass;语句。最后,根据库的文档或示例代码,使用导入的类来实现所需的功能。
原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/342525